Key job responsibilities The Pricing Analyst will handle day-to-day billing tasks, customer support, and escalations. The team member will partner with stakeholders to ensure participating customers realize intended benefits. An effective candidate will be a creative problem solver, committed to the team, and able to work around obstacles. The analyst will support customer inquiries and contribute toward immediate resolution as well as longer-term solutions. This team member will have an opportunity to innovate through process improvement and participate in cross-functional team initiatives. Work with AWS customers to address billing issues and gather valuable feedback Support monthly billing processes between multiple external and internal AWS teams by auditing billing data, providing data management, and discount calculations Proactively identify and implement operational improvements, enhancements, and system customizations that meet business requirements Actively seek solutions to business/customer needs and suggest innovative solutions on behalf of the customer experience Support projects and ensures successful execution in an interdisciplinary environment, partners with business leaders and team members, including Account Managers, Technology partners and Service teams, etc., to deliver on billing objectives of timeliness and accuracy Support recurring and ad hoc reporting for various internal/external stakeholders About AWS AWS values diverse experiences.
